Explore the dynamic past and vibrant present of this world-famous desert getaway while strolling the Walk of Stars. Learn how Hollywood stars, part of our local scene, made Palm Springs their playground.

Hear tales of illustrious forward-thinking women who created a premier resort destination out of the barren desert. On this path, a veritable museum of Architectural Styles, see our oldest adobe building (1884), our 1st Modernist hotel (1923), the nation's 1st multi-use shopping center in a Spanish Colonial Revival design (1936), and impressive midcentury Modern structures. The glamor of yesteryear continues today in our new upscale development called The Block. Outdoor art abounds with paintings, art installations, and sculptures, including the stunning 26 ft. tall "Forever Marilyn", still causing a stir as a beguiling symbol of our celebrity history.
